Candula Lavender Hair Rinse

Steep 2 tbsp dried lavender and 2 tbsp dried candula petals in 1 to 2 cups hot water.

Steep 1 to 2 hours. Strain. Pour some into a spray bottle. The rest can be kept in the fridge for up to seven days. After that the smell is not pleasant anymore.

Shampoo and condition hair as usual. Spray rinse starting at scalp and spraying until hair is soak. Massage scalp for a minute or two. Spray scalp again. Let set a few minutes then rinse hair with cool water. Some people do not rinse out the candula lavender concoction opt instead to leave it in. I always rinse.

This rinse is supposed to help with hair growth. I will update you later about that. What I have already noticed is how soft my hair is after this rinse.
